The tc3408 touch screen chip same as Elan eKTH6915 controller
has a reset gpio. The difference is that they have different
post_power_delay_ms.
According to the Parade TC3408 datasheet, the reset pin requires a
pull-down duration longer than 10 ms, therefore post_power_delay_ms
is set to 10. In addition, the chipset requires an initialization
time greater than 300 ms after reset, so post_gpio_reset_on_delay_ms
is configured as 300.

timed_wait_for_timeout() internally checks for ish_is_input_ready() and
ishtp_fw_is_ready() based on the provided parameters. If
timed_wait_for_timeout() returns 0, it indicates the status is ready. In
rare cases, another thread may send a message immediately after
timed_wait_for_timeout() returns, causing a subsequent ish_is_input_ready()
check to fail. Since the return value of timed_wait_for_timeout() is
sufficient to determine readiness, the additional ready check is
unnecessary and may introduce issues.
This patch removes the redundant check and relies solely on the return
value of timed_wait_for_timeout().

+/*
+ * The PF1550 is shipped in variants of A0, A1,...A9. Each variant defines a
+ * configuration of the PMIC in a One-Time Programmable (OTP) memory.
+ * This memory is accessed indirectly by writing valid keys to specific
+ * registers of the PMIC. To read the OTP memory after writing the valid keys,
+ * the OTP register address to be read is written to pf1550 register 0xc4 and
+ * its value read from pf1550 register 0xc5.
+ */

On Wed, 20 Aug 2025, Matt Coffin wrote:
> Adds support for the G PRO 2 LIGHTSPEED Wireless via it's nano receiver
> or directly. This nano receiver appears to work identically to the 1_1
> receiver for the case I've verified, which is the battery status through
> lg-hidpp.
>
> The same appears to be the case wired, sharing much with the Pro X
> Superlight 2; differences seemed to lie in userland configuration rather
> than in interfaces used by hid_logitech_hidpp on the kernel side.
>
> I verified the sysfs interface for battery charge/discharge status, and
> capacity read to be working on my 910-007290 device (white).
